COMPLAINTS

We are committed to providing a quality service to all of our customers. If for any reason you are not entirely satisfied with any aspect of the service you have received from Capumen Executive Recruitment then we would like you to let us know.

Step 1

If your problem concerns the service you have received from a Recruitment Consultant, you should contact the Recruitment Consultant concerned to discuss the problems you have experienced. It is important for him or her to be made aware of your concerns and are given the opportunity to put things right. If this does not produce a satisfactory outcome then please contact the Business Manager.

If your problem is about an invoice you have received from Capumen, please contact the Financial Controller using the telephone number provided on the invoice. As above, it is important the Financial Controller is aware of any problems and is given the opportunity to put things right.

If you are a temporary worker and have a problem regarding your payment from Capumen Executive Recruitment please contact the Financial Controller or Business Manager on the main office number 0203 125 0325.
Step 2

If you have already discussed your problem with the Recruitment Consultant/Business Manager/Financial Controller, but are not satisfied with the response you have received, please contact the Managing Director by email: vaseem@capumen.com.

When you contact the Managing Director, it is important you provide him with all the facts regarding your problem, including details of people you have already spoken to so he is able to conduct a full investigation.

When he receives details of your problem he undertakes to:
  • Deal with your problem fairly, confidentially and effectively
  • Acknowledge your problem within two working days and provide a likely timescale for resolution
  • Fully investigate your comments and keep you regularly informed of the actions we are taking

Use of Cookies 

A cookie is a small file which asks permission to be placed on your computer's hard drive. Once you agree, the file is added and the cookie helps analyse web traffic or lets you know when you visit a particular site. Cookies allow web applications to respond to you as an individual. The web application can tailor its operations to your needs, likes and dislikes by gathering and remembering information about your preferences.
We use traffic log cookies to identify which pages are being used. This helps us analyse data about webpage traffic and improve our website in order to tailor it to customer needs. We only use this information for statistical analysis purposes.
Overall, cookies help us provide you with a better website by enabling us to monitor which pages you find useful and which you do not. A cookie in no way gives us access to your computer or any information about you, other than the data you choose to share with us.

You can choose to accept or decline cookies. Most web browsers automatically accept cookies, but you can usually modify your browser setting to decline cookies if you prefer. This may prevent you from taking full advantage of the website.
